Problems a Camera System Can Easily Help to Handle

Security camera systems are often set up because the manager prefers improved visibility, stronger evidence, and less blind spots. In Fort Worth, typical reasons include things like theft prevention, after‑hours monitoring, parking lot coverage, shipment and loading‑area oversight, customer‑entry surveillance, employee oversight, and overall visibility around high‑priority areas of their Texas commercial or home property.

For homes, the priority can be package theft, garage traffic, and front‑entry monitoring.

For companies, it is usually more about entrances, inventory zones, delivery lanes, customer areas, and spots where footage may need later to be examined after an incident.

Security Camera Installation in Fort Worth is not one‑size‑fits‑all. storage facilities often require improved coverage around loading areas, overhead doors, and stock areas. workplaces might require coverage for front entries, reception areas, and parking lots. retailers normally require stronger video coverage around entrances, checkout areas, and customer‑facing rooms, and homes commonly need improved coverage around main doors, driveways, garages, and side yards.

Our Installation Process

Every project starts by examining the site layout and pinpointing the areas that matter most. That usually covers access points, lighting conditions, traffic patterns, existing devices, unseen areas, recorder placement, system requirements, and whether phone viewing or off-site playback is needed.

After that, the system is planned around practical use, not guesswork.
